Graphing Lines
Practice in deciding what form an equation is in, and what it tells you

2
How do we know if the equation is in standard form?
look for both variables to be on the same side of the equal sign
3
How do we know an equation is in slope-intercept form?
the y variable MUST be alone ( y = )
